prehistoric park of ancient trees
Majestic, primeval, ancient: the Whirinaki forest stands shoulder-to-shoulder with the great forests of the world. The Conservation Park stretches over 55,000ha and contains trees over 1000 years old. Rivers and canyons meander their way through the untouched terrain making this destination a unique and special place to film.
